Securing the North through dialogue and civil-military cooperation

Against a regional security backdrop marked by rising terrorist threats, the Konrad-Adenauer-Stiftung Foundation’s SIPODI programme organised a strategic seminar on the theme: ‘Counter-terrorism: civil-military cooperation’, bringing together in Korhogo the key civilian and military stakeholders involved in securing Côte d’Ivoire’s northern borders.

Working for peace and security: The SIPODI West and RAMP-BENIN programs with young people

One Hundred Women, Youth for Peace and Security » in Collines (Dassa-Zoumè)

The exploration of certain concepts, such as transformational leadership, enabled participants to reflect on their own impact and the challenges they face, while analyzing the social relationships that shape mediation. Particular attention was paid to radicalization and hate speech, with discussions on the mechanisms that fuel intolerance and violence. Strategies were proposed to mobilize young people in civic campaigns for peace and inclusion, and to reconsider gender roles in order to ensure equitable representation of traditionally excluded voices.

REPAM 2025 : Security and Governance of Natural Resources in Africa

Security and governance of natural resources in Africa: parliamentarians and new dynamics in international security

This report presents the proceedings of the 8th Conference of the Network of African Parliamentarians Members of Defense and Security Committees (REPAM-CDS), held in Abuja from July 1 to 4, 2025, on the theme: “Security and Governance of Natural Resources in Africa.” It provides a summary of the discussions between parliamentarians, experts, and security actors on current challenges and appropriate legislative responses.
